  • ‪@Arduino‬'s new Alvik robot platform is now available for purchase! Hackster's Alex Glow unboxes this clever little kit, which runs on an Arduino Nano ESP32 and also features an embedded STM32 Arm Cortex M4 on the chassis. Its many talents include color, light, and distance sensing, a six-axis gyroscope and accelerometer, and seven capacitive touch buttons. For outputs, you have two high-precision DC motors, plus tons of connectors for servos and I2C plug-and-play modules. And while it's plenty expressive on its own - with an RGB LED and an adorable little face! - the kit includes LEGO Technic and M3 screw connectors so you can make it your own.
